Cambridge International Systems delivers capacity-building and security solutions across cyber and physical domains, serving sectors like critical infrastructure, border security, aviation, threat finance, banking, and health security worldwide. It uses holistic discovery to understand complex environments and deploys integrated, multi-domain solutions that address people, processes, and technology, with advisory, implementation, and ongoing support to build capabilities. The firm differentiates itself with nearly 30 years of experience in high-stakes environments at the intersection of cyber and physical security, offering end-to-end capacity-building rather than isolated tools. Its goal is to reduce risk from sophisticated threats and enable successful operations by strengthening security, resilience, and capabilities across organizations and critical systems.

Cambridge International Systems, Inc. is proud to announce that Cambridge International has been awarded the High-Quality Ethics & Compliance (HQP) Program Assessment Credential from the Ethics & Compliance Initiative (ECI) for 2025 - 2026. This prestigious designation recognizes organizations that excel in building, sustaining, and continuously enhancing robust ethics and compliance programs aligned with global best practices. ECI is a leading nonprofit organization dedicated to advancing high standards of integrity and promoting strong, effective ethics and compliance programs worldwide. Its HQP Assessment is a rigorous, evidence-based review and is widely regarded as one of the most respected evaluations of organizational ethics and compliance maturity. The credential is awarded only to companies that meet or exceed rigorous benchmarks across five core pillars that define an ethical and high-functioning workplace: * Strategy - Clear alignment between the organization's mission, operations, and ethical commitments * Risk Management - Proactive identification and mitigation of ethics and compliance risks * Culture - A healthy organizational culture where values guide behavior at all levels * Speaking Up - Trusted channels for reporting concerns without fear of retaliation * Accountability - Consistent, fair enforcement of policies and expectations Achieving the HQP credential affirms Cambridge's longstanding dedication to fostering an environment where integrity, transparency, and responsible decision-making are embedded in everyday work.
